Having the angle conversion inside sensor enables simple, robust SW for the customers and reduces the engineering work on customer side. In addition to conventional digital acceleration output, SC元300 product family has output data as angle in degrees. All measurement directions can be covered with a single high performance inclinometer, compared to single or dual axis sensors which require matching to customer module design and end usage. This enables complete freedom of assembly orientation for customer product. SC元300 series products are measuring inclination to 3 sensing axis directions. This enables advanced signal processing and no high performance AD-converter is required for high performance system. SC元300 series products have high resolution digital interface. LPWAN enables connectivity for devices networks that require less bandwidth than what the standard home equipment provides. In these environments, the huge numbers of connected devices can only be supported if communications are efficient and power costs low.ĭata transfer rates of LPWAN are very low, as is the power consumption of connected devices. With the growth of IoT and M2M technologies, Cellular IoT will play an important role for connecting billions of devices requiring low power consumption, low data-rates, long range and low cost features.Ĭellular Iot (LTE CATM1NBIoT) are designed to serve a wide range of vertical industries and applications such as utilities, agriculture, manufacturing, wearables and transport. Keith Moore, Director of the UK-based Pickering Group, talks of the company's work with reed relays and switching modules, and how revenue feeds into R&D and plays its part in the companies high-mix, low-volume product range, to provide an exact fit for a client's application need - rather than mass production, its focus is mass customisation, he says. Thomas Steen Halkier, the CEO of NeoCortec, shares his thoughts on wireless mesh networking, with NeoMesh being its networking offering for smart building applications, for example fire-detection systems in commercial premises and indoor climate monitoring.
